This exhibition shows a selection of works created by artists who have been in residence under the program calls Bòlit Residència Creative Girona, throughout its first year of existence.
The works of artists are opposed to each other marking their differences, but also in some cases they are linked and articulate a kaleidoscope that offers a multifaceted view on the city.
In the entire exhibition Solatge, and in each of the works it covers, can be seen the importance of the process of creation and the specific work in the context of where they have been conceived.
The participating artists are: Pere Bellés, Azahara Cerezo, Javier Chozas, David Crespo, Teresa Martin i Carmen Platero, Thomas Pizá, Elvira Santamaria i Brian Patterson, Andrés Senra, Andres Siri and Jennis Li Cheng Tien.
